Output 8115662a693c8fa48d57d5f67f206f2589913a9acaba323641ee146f4cb3e05e:1

value
299608882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ae8a5b3130914d4826436a46b6b951c3227620f OP_EQUAL
address
3Ctu4ZZwQpXHNYFTGcxo7FheG689bMQewN
transaction
8115662a693c8fa48d57d5f67f206f2589913a9acaba323641ee146f4cb3e05e